问题 单项选择题

根据合同法规定,执行政府定价或政府指导价,在合同约定的交付期限内政府价格调整时,()。

A.按照交付标的物时的价格计价

B.仍然按照合同签定时的价格计价

C.价格上涨时按原价格执行

D.价格下降时按新价格执行

答案

参考答案:A

解析:《合同法》第63条规定:执行政府定价或者政府指导价的,在合同约定的交付期限内政府价格调整时,按照交付时的价格计价。逾期交付标的物的,遇价格上涨时,按照原价格执行;价格下降时,按照新价格执行。逾期提取标的物或者逾期付款的,遇价格上涨时,按照新价格执行;价格下降时,按照原价格执行。故A为正确选项。
